Most Health and Wellness Programs are ineffective because they are designed and implemented for the primary purpose of enhancing the well being of employees. The function of a Health and Wellness Program should be:
  • Primary: to reduce your health care insurance cost
  • Secondary: to reduce absenteeism and presenteeism
  • Tertiary: improve the health and well-being of the employees
If you accomplish your primary objective, you will continue to invest resources in the program resulting in the continued promotion and support of your corporate wellness program. Therefore your secondary and tertiary objectives will be accomplished more effectively than if they were primary.



You can expect to save $3.48 in medical costs for every dollar spent on wellness programs. A wellness program coupled with flu shots can be expected to produce a savings of $5.82 in reduced absenteeism for every dollar spent on that wellness program.

A strategically designed wellness program can be an effective tool for negotiating lower health insurance premiums.
